Kambi Group, a leading global provider of sports betting solutions, has agreed to support Miami Valley Gaming and Racing with its acclaimed sports betting technology. The deal will help the operator ramp up its new retail sportsbook ahead of launch.
Kambi Expands US Presence with Miami Valley Gaming Deal
As announced, the multi-year contract will see Kambi provide its technology for Miami Valley Gaming’s new land-based sportsbook in Ohio. The property, located between Cincinnati and Dayton, will leverage Kambi’s award-winning sportsbook technology to provide premium gaming experiences for its customers. Miami Valley Gaming and Racing is a joint venture between famed racing provider Churchill Downs Incorporated and Delaware North. By leveraging Kambi’s proven, high-performance sportsbook, Miami Valley Gaming can expand its existing gaming floor. As a result, the operator can leverage Kambi’s unrivaled Bet Builder technology and state-of-the-art betting kiosks to attract bettors.
Ohio is a new market that Miami Valley Gaming and the companies that support it are keen to explore. The state of Buckeye recently legalized sports betting and officially launched its regulated sports betting marketplace in January this year. As the seventh largest state, Ohio promises to be a thriving gaming market.
